(Photo: PTI) 2 min reviewed Final Upgraded: Sep 14 2024|1:12 PM IST.Thousands of Hindus gathered in resources Dhaka as well as Chattogram, Bangladesh's office center, on Friday to call for immediate action against assaults on their community because the ouster of Head of state Sheikh Hasina on August 5, according to a report by The Times of India.Militants in Dhaka as well as Chattogram lugged indicators requiring fast justice through a fast-track tribunal for those behind the attacks. This demonstration observed a telecasted deal with by Chief Consultant Muhammad Yunus, who recommended the country to preserve religious tranquility.In Chattogram, the militants asked for bureaucracy of a dedicated department for minority gatherings, set aside chairs for minorities, as well as an invitation for trainee demonstration planners to consult with them within 15 days. They linked the objections to the recent autumn of the Hasina-led federal government and her succeeding shift to India, the record mentioned..The activists pledged certainly not to return home up until their needs were fulfilled, consisting of settlement as well as the rehab of victims. They also asked for a brand-new minority security law in action to targeted killings, looting, and property devastation. The protesters denied cases that they were working as any individual's "agent", a term they declare is typically utilized to challenge minorities encouraging for their civil rights, the file even further stated.In Chattogram, featuring women, militants set up in the Jamal Khan place, stressing their identity as "Bangali" (Bangladesh citizens) and their resolve to stay in their homeland. Some voiced aggravation along with the media's imitation of their predicament, advising authorities to observe records from Bangladesh daily Prothom Alo about the strikes on minorities.In Dhaka, activists occupied the Shahbag intersection around 4.30 PM on Friday, interfering with traffic. The protest, observed through protection forces, was actually planned by the Sanatani Odhikar Andolan, a union of Hindu teams, the document mentioned.Paris-based Justice Makers Bangladesh (JMBF) expressed deep problem over the current strikes on minorities, condemning the destruction of homes, businesses, and house of prayers as intense human rights violations, the report mentioned.Students' demonstration as well as Sheikh Hasina's resignation.In Might this year, pupil objections emerged over needs to alter government project percentages that favour loved ones of independence fighters, resulting in require Sheikh Hasina's longanimity. The unrest escalated, leading to an armed forces intervention and also a 45-minute ultimatum that obliged Sheikh Hasina to leave..
